Suppression des Fractionnements de Tâche avec VBA

Apprenez comment supprimer des fractionnements en utilisant VBA dans Microsoft Project pour optimiser votre gestion de projet.

Détails de la leçon

Description de la leçon

Cette leçon offre une explication détaillée sur la manière de supprimer des fractionnements dans une tâche en utilisant Visual Basic for Applications (VBA). Le processus commence par la création d'une macro simple, puis nous passons à l'optimisation de cette macro. En utilisant des concepts comme la déclaration, l'instanciation et la manipulation de variables objet, nous parvenons à gérer efficacement les tâches fractionnées. A travers une boucle do while, la macro fusionne automatiquement les parties fractionnées, réduisant ainsi les tâches fractionnées à une seule partie continue. Des astuces sur l'amélioration de la mémoire vive en libérant l'espace mémoire occupé par les variables objet sont également abordées. Ce guide est crucial pour ceux qui souhaitent améliorer leur gestion de projet dans Microsoft Project à l'aide de macros VBA.

Objectifs de cette leçon

Les objectifs de cette vidéo incluent:

  • Apprendre à créer et optimiser une macro pour supprimer les fractionnements de tâche.
  • Comprendre l'utilisation de variables objet dans VBA.
  • Savoir manipuler des boucles et optimiser la mémoire vive lors de l'utilisation de macros.

Prérequis pour cette leçon

Pour suivre cette vidéo, il est nécessaire d'avoir une connaissance de base de Microsoft Project et une compréhension élémentaire de VBA (Visual Basic for Applications).

Métiers concernés

Cette compétence est particulièrement utile pour les chefs de projet, les planificateurs de projet et les analystes de données travaillant avec des outils de gestion de projet comme Microsoft Project.

Alternatives et ressources

En alternative, des logiciels tels que Smartsheet ou Asana offrent des fonctionnalités avancées de gestion de projet sans nécessiter de programmation VBA.

Questions & Réponses

La libération de l'espace mémoire occupé par les variables objet est cruciale pour éviter les fuites de mémoire, ce qui permet d'assurer que l'application reste performante et ne ralentit pas avec le temps.
La méthode utilisée pour instancier la variable objet T est le mot-clé 'Set', comme dans l'expression 'Set T = ActiveCell.Task'.
L'avantage d'utiliser une boucle 'do while' est qu'elle permet de traiter dynamiquement toutes les parties fractionnées de la tâche, garantissant que le process fonctionne correctement quel que soit le nombre de fractionnements.